Merging the muses of the subconscious with the reality of creation can be a daunting experience for any artist. It takes a careful understanding of the mind and how it works to pull off successfully. Fortunately for us, that’s exactly what local artist Mathias Davey has accomplished. In his first solo show “Imaginal,” Davey, working with paint on wood, has created pieces that can best be described as subconscious kinetic rainbows of color. They refuse to sit still and conform to a structure, like a microscopic creature enlarged and subjected to hours of psychedelic flower power. Be warned —each piece is filled with such vibrant movement that it can be a dizzying, yet positive, experience.
